Judgment text excerpt
The Supreme Court ruled that under the Kerala Freedom Fighters' Pension Rules, 1971, an unmarried daughter of a deceased freedom fighter is entitled to pension despite having a son from an extramarital relationship, as long as she is not financially independent. The Court emphasized that dependency is determined by financial status rather than marital status, and held that the appellant, Philomina, qualifies for the pension as she has no other income and is living with her nephew. The Court overturned the lower courts' decisions that denied her pension based on her son's age and marital status.
